[openstack-dev] [nova] Inconsistency of parameter type in Nova API Reference

2017-01-09 Thread Takashi Natsume

Hi Nova developers.

In Nova API Reference(*1),
the following parameters' values are 'null' in HTTP request body samples.
And their parameter types are defined as 'string'.

* 'confirmResize' parameter in "Confirm Resized Server (confirmResize  
Action)"

* 'lock' parameter in "Lock Server (lock Action)"
* 'pause' parameter in "Pause Server (pause Action)"
* 'resume' parameter in "Resume Suspended Server (resume Action)"
* 'revertResize' parameter in "Revert Resized Server (revertResize Action)"
* 'os-start' parameter in "Start Server (os-start Action)"
* 'os-stop' parameter in "Stop Server (os-stop Action)"
* 'suspend' parameter in "Suspend Server (suspend Action)"

On the other hand,
the following parameter's value is 'null' in the HTTP request body sample.
But the parameter type is defined as 'none'.

* 'trigger_crash_dump' in "Trigger Crash Dump In Server"

IMO, there is inconsistency of parameter types.
Should they be unified as 'none'?
